package logf
import (
"testing"
"github.com/stretchr/testify/assert"
"github.com/stretchr/testify/require"
)
func TestBufferInitial(t *testing.T) {
capacity := 10
t.Run("Initial", func(t *testing.T) {
buf := NewBufferWithCapacity(capacity)
require.EqualValues(t, 0, buf.Len())
require.EqualValues(t, capacity, buf.Cap())
})
}
func TestBufferAppend(t *testing.T) {
t.Run("AppendString", func(t *testing.T) {
capacity := 10
data := "12345678"
dataLen := len(data)
buf := NewBufferWithCapacity(capacity)
buf.AppendString(data)
require.EqualValues(t, dataLen, buf.Len())
require.EqualValues(t, capacity, buf.Cap())
require.EqualValues(t, data, string(buf.Data))
buf.AppendBytes([]byte(data))
require.EqualValues(t, dataLen*2, buf.Len())
require.True(t, buf.Cap() >= dataLen*2)
require.EqualValues(t, data+data, buf.String())
n, err := buf.Write([]byte(data))
assert.Equal(t, len(data), n)
assert.NoError(t, err)
require.EqualValues(t, dataLen*3, buf.Len())
require.True(t, buf.Cap() >= dataLen*3)
require.EqualValues(t, data+data+data, buf.String())
buf.AppendByte('\n')
require.EqualValues(t, dataLen*3+1, buf.Len())
require.True(t, buf.Cap() >= dataLen*3+1)
require.EqualValues(t, data+data+data+"\n", buf.String())
})
}
func TestBufferEnsureSize(t *testing.T) {
capacity := 10
data := "12345678"
dataLen := len(data)
t.Run("DoNothingWithEnoughCapacity", func(t *testing.T) {
buf := NewBufferWithCapacity(capacity)
buf.AppendString(data)
buf.EnsureSize(capacity - dataLen)
require.EqualValues(t, dataLen, buf.Len())
require.EqualValues(t, capacity, buf.Cap())
})
t.Run("ReallocIfCapacityIsNotEnough", func(t *testing.T) {
buf := NewBufferWithCapacity(capacity)
buf.AppendString(data)
buf.EnsureSize((capacity - dataLen) * 2)
require.EqualValues(t, dataLen, buf.Len())
require.True(t, buf.Cap() > capacity+(capacity-dataLen)*2)
require.EqualValues(t, data, buf.String())
})
}
func TestBufferExtendBytes(t *testing.T) {
t.Run("WithoutRealloc", func(t *testing.T) {
capacity := 10
buf := NewBufferWithCapacity(capacity)
buf.ExtendBytes(capacity)
require.EqualValues(t, capacity, buf.Len())
require.EqualValues(t, capacity, buf.Cap())
})
t.Run("WithRealloc", func(t *testing.T) {
capacity := 10
buf := NewBufferWithCapacity(capacity)
buf.ExtendBytes(capacity * 2)
require.EqualValues(t, capacity*2, buf.Len())
require.True(t, buf.Cap() >= capacity*2)
})
}
func TestBufferBack(t *testing.T) {
capacity := 10
buf := NewBufferWithCapacity(capacity)
buf.AppendByte('\n')
assert.EqualValues(t, '\n', buf.Back())
}
func TestBufferAppendFunctions(t *testing.T) {
capacity := 10
buf := NewBufferWithCapacity(capacity)
AppendUint(buf, 123456789012345678)
assert.Equal(t, []byte("123456789012345678"), buf.Bytes())
buf.Reset()
AppendInt(buf, -123456789012345678)
assert.Equal(t, []byte("-123456789012345678"), buf.Bytes())
buf.Reset()
AppendFloat32(buf, 123456.16)
assert.Equal(t, []byte("123456.16"), buf.Bytes())
buf.Reset()
AppendFloat64(buf, 123456.16)
assert.Equal(t, []byte("123456.16"), buf.Bytes())
buf.Reset()
AppendBool(buf, true)
assert.Equal(t, []byte("true"), buf.Bytes())
buf.Reset()
}
